Adherence and Duties of Designated Agents
Registered agents play a crucial role in the regulatory framework of companies. They are responsible for collecting legal documents on behalf of a business, which includes legal summons, government correspondence, and compliance notifications. This role is vital as it ensures that a business is informed of any lawsuits or compliance obligations that may impact its operations. By acting as the official point of contact, designated agents help businesses maintain compliance with state laws and regulations.
In addition to handling legal documents, designated agents also manage the annual adherence duties for their clients. This includes monitoring important dates for filings such as annual reports and maintaining current information regarding the business entity. A dependable designated agent will provide compliance reminders and facilitate the required filings, ensuring that the company does not fall out of compliance due to missed deadlines or incomplete documentation.
Moreover, registered agents must adhere to specific statutory obligations outlined by state regulations. This includes maintaining a registered office that is available during business hours and promptly forwarding any important documents to the business owners. Failure to fulfill these responsibilities can lead to severe consequences for the company, including fines, penalties, or even dissolution. Therefore, choosing a qualified designated agent with a strong understanding of regulatory needs is essential for any company's success.

Changing Your Designated Representative
Modifying your designated agent is a simple process, but it necessitates that you adhere with your local laws. Initially, you should assess the designated representative requirements laid out by your state to ensure that the new representative fulfills all necessary requirements. This often comprises being a legal inhabitant in the state or a company authorized to conduct business there. After you have chosen a new designated agent service, prepare to submit the required change designated representative document with your local Secretary of State.
After sending the document, you may also need to notify your existing registered agent about the change. This is an important action as it helps to manage any awaiting service of process or notices. Based on your jurisdiction, this informing might also be a necessity to guarantee continuity in your designated representative services. It is advisable to confirm with both the outgoing and new representatives that the modification has been suitably completed.
Once the modification is in place, keep a copy of any certificates or papers related to the change. Make sure to set reminders for registered representative reappointment and compliance responsibilities in the future. This will help in preserving compliance for your business entity and ensuring that all required registered agent communications are addressed swiftly.
